Вопрос пользователя №19116

Кирилл я решил задачу, но дебажа эту функцию я запутался в рекурсиях и как они считаются. Подскажите как мне ориентироваться в этих рекурсиях и как они считают конечный результат, а то не совсем понятен этот момент.

Вопрос пользователя №19113

heading text пытаюсь понять программу

Вопрос пользователя №19109

похоже в тестах не хватает чтобы один $id был true, а второй = 1 например. Иначе по тестам и === проходит, и == тоже

Вопрос пользователя №19107

Доброе утро! подскажите пожалуйста, можно ли вместо такого кода: return array_unique(array_merge($data1, $data2)); написать так: $result = array_merge($data1, $data2); ... return array_unique($result);

Вопрос пользователя №19102

В браузере всё работает А тест самый последний не проходит. type="text" value="" /> </div> </form> + <ul> + <li> + albania + </li> + </ul> </div> на тесте: input.simulate('change', { target: { value: '' } }); ...

Вопрос пользователя №19101

Может я поднимаю вопрос, который уже много раз задавали. *Но я прочитал многие топики, просмотрел и прочитал рекомендованные курсы несколько раз *и все ровно не могу до конца понять. Долго думал над решением, но все равно посмотрел у преподавателя, так ка не понял и до конца, как определена cons. Если, к примеру, co...

Вопрос пользователя №19100

Читал на смартфоне - не сужается страничка как обычно) видимо из-за таблички

Вопрос пользователя №19099

В общем я плюнул и написал приведение к общему знаменателю "через одно место", работает. Теперь ошибка странная: make: Entering directory '/usr/src/app' phpunit tests PHPUnit 7.3.2 by Sebastian Bergmann and contributors. Runtime: PHP 7.2.7-0ubuntu0.18.04.2 with Xdebug 2.6.0 Configuration: /usr/src/app/phpunit...

Вопрос пользователя №19096

В веб-доступе должно работать преобразование в маркдаун? По клику на preview введенный текст просто сливается в одну строку. В любом случае, суть урока ясна. Очень крутой и доходчивый курс получился - кратко и все по делу! Мысли в слух: жаль, что в интернете, сколько не искал, нет подробных примеров по интеграции ре...

Вопрос пользователя №19094

спасибо за обсуждения участников, удалось решить с помощью подсказок, но остался один вопрос, в моем решении необходимо поставить return на выполняющуюся функцию, без этого return возвращаемое значение исчезает из контекста вызова(если я правильно понял как это называется), почему оно не остается и не поднимается вы...

Вопрос пользователя №19092

Добрый день! Подскажите пожалуйста в чем ошибка? make: Entering directory `/usr/src/app' mkdir -p out find . | grep java > sources.txt javac @sources.txt -sourcepath src -d out -cp out ./src/io/hexlet/xo/model/Game.java:16: error: cannot find symbol this.player1 = gameBuilder.getPlayer1; ...

Вопрос пользователя №19090

Еле как смог пройти тест и наконец увидел решение учителя. Ребят, ну вы хоть намекните в задании, что раз мы уже "взрослые" и дошли до этой темы, то пора начинать делить выполнение задачи на несколько функций. Подсказка "Цель этой задачи научиться отделять чистый код от кода с побочными эффектами" хороша, но не поня...

Вопрос пользователя №19089

В подсказках 1 пункт алгоритма решения задачи "Проходимся по списку нод редьюсом, который собирает результирующий список." - что имеется ввиду под результирующим списком? Список с нодами, соответствующими имени тега? Но ведь в этом случае возможна ситуация когда один из узлов дерева, сам не являясь искомым тегом, со...

Вопрос пользователя №19088

Добрый день! Из теории: Если текущий элемент — список, то запускаем hasZero рекурсивно, передав туда текущий элемент. Если результат этого вызова true, то возвращаем true. else if (hasZero(current)) { return true; }; Можно узнать, как это работает? Как true не возвращается каждый раз, а только если рез-т вызов...

Вопрос пользователя №19083

Как создавалась новая функция, так и продолжает создаваться. что то я не очень понимаю как замкнуть параметр, без создания новой функции. handle = (id) => (e) => console.log(e, id); это же типичный пример обработки? но и в таком случае будет создаваться новая функция каждый раз.

Вопрос пользователя №19082

Уместил решение (https://ru.hexlet.io/code_reviews/64463) в 3 строки. Понятно так или лучше не сокращать? В принципе функция простецкая, запутаться сложно.

Вопрос пользователя №19081

В вопросе Какое из утверждений является истинным для базовой аутентификации? опечатка: форма для ввода логина и пароля это HTML-форма, ее генерирует серверн(a)я часть сайта

Вопрос пользователя №19080

Не понял смысла этого изменения. Заем тебе бинд? я хотел убрать дублирующийся код с помощью частичного применения. Т.е. если я буду просто возвращать функцию из функии, а не биндить её, то она не будет каждый раз создаваться?

Вопрос пользователя №19077

пишет что не находит функцию gcd // removed пишет следующее - видно что два раза залез через /usr/src/app/src/ - и там функцию не нашел. Как её вызвать правильно? make: Entering directory '/usr/src/app' phpunit tests PHP Fatal error: Uncaught Error: Call to undefined function App\Utils\gcd() in /usr/src/app/src/Ra...

Вопрос пользователя №19076

Замечательный проект! Было очень интересно и полезно! Обязательно продолжу обучение на следующих проектах)) Большое спасибо за поддержку!)))

Вопрос пользователя №19074

функцию надо назвать хотя бы readFileContent, но реально она вообще не нужна, никакой абстракции собственно нет. Я заменил константу на определение функции для устранения сайд-эффектов при загрузке модуля. Или есть другой путь? В целом сложноватая логика работы с отступами Логика отступов далась тяжелей всего в прое...

Вопрос пользователя №19073

В задании сказано реализовать конструктор, селекторы и две функции. Я реализовал функции через пары, т.е. (car, cdr), а в решении учителя функции реализованы уже через, только что созданные селекторы. Получается, что функции работают уже с абстракцией? И в чем недостаток моего варианта? Ревью (https://ru.hexlet.io/c...

Вопрос пользователя №19072

Нужно добавить тест, где в массиве присутствуют левые символы, чтобы проверка символа оператора была оправданной. И в задании о проверке тоже ни слова почему-то

Вопрос пользователя №19071

Я установил себе локально hexlet-points и hexlet-pairs npm install hexlet-points Но не использовал параметр --save, но в package.json в секцию dependencies они прописались. В чем суть --save?

Вопрос пользователя №19070

Здравствуйте! У меня сработал вот такой код: https://ru.hexlet.io/code_reviews/64422 Но это как то не правильно, наверно. Или нет?

Вопрос пользователя №19067

Для этого шага можно использовать метод JSON.stringify или это неспортивно?)

Вопрос пользователя №19065

Допускаю, что прошляпил это в предыдущих уроках, но проясните, пожалуйста вот что: drwxr-xr-x 3 mokevnin wheel 96 Mar 4 08:51 . вот тут я вижу drwxr-xr-x - это значит что речь идет о директории, в которой разные права на тему чтения, записи, запуска файла, далее mokevnin wheel - пользователь и группа, 96 - ра...

Вопрос пользователя №19064

Долго не мог справиться с toArray и нашел ответ в обсуждениях, но не сразу понял что там к чему, слишком привык что всегда изначальный аккумулятор пустой, а тут в нем лежит вся коллекция) Сам не додумался что-то делать с аккумулятором вообще. Правильно ли я понимаю что в решении учителя reduce мутирует коллекцию в а...

Вопрос пользователя №19063

доброго времени суток, подскажите пожалуйста на сколько плохо мое решение, понятно что до учителя далеко, но вот очень уж хотел уйти от изменяемого состояния, кстати как идея, может конечно это прям сложно, но может есть смысл ввести какую то оценку решения? а то я порой так к такому решению прихожу, ну прям говноко...

Вопрос пользователя №19062

Мне кажется, что стоит добавить в тесты закрытие модального окна по крестику. У меня просто с неработающим крестиком прошли тесты, и я немного удивился.

Вопрос пользователя №19061

правильно ли я понимаю что задав команду: ~ echo $SHELL; /bin/zsh у меня командная оболочка zsh? не помню как оказалась нужно ли ставить или переходить именно на bash?

Вопрос пользователя №19060

На мой взгляд, решение учителя в этом упражнении не показывает рациональный способ решения данной задачи, а лишь показывает незнание многообразия встроенных функций. В задании сказано, что нельзя использовать встроенную функцию arraychunk и "То есть вам нужно написать свою реализацию данной функции." - соответственн...

Вопрос пользователя №19058

Кстати, вскоре 2 вопрос из этой темы потеряет свою актуальность в связи с развитием webassembly. Да и уже сейчас emscripten работает на ура. Опосредованно конечно, но вполне успешно можно писать фронт на с++.

Вопрос пользователя №19056

Как приятно, когда линтер не ругается с первой попытки и твой код подобен к учителю и даже чучуть короче. Мое ревью (https://ru.hexlet.io/code_reviews/64373).

Вопрос пользователя №19055

Первый абзац: "Напомню, что деструктуризация (дестракчеринг) — специальный синтаксис, позволяющий извлекать части из составных данных. Самый простой пример, который мы рассмотрели, заключается в извлечении значений массива состоящего из двух элементов." На фразу "мы рассмотрели" навесить бы ссылку на шаг, где его ра...

Вопрос пользователя №19053

Вопросы: 1) 'Added - ключ отсутствовал в первом массиве, но был добавлен во второй' - может быть более правильнее будет "но был добавлен ИЗ второГО", потому что элемент zero уже есть во втором массиве по условию задания. 2) Порядок элементов должен быть такой же как в ответе? При использовании предопределенной функц...

Вопрос пользователя №19051

Посмотрите где ошибка? // removed

Вопрос пользователя №19048

Очень сложная реализация. Сделай диспатчинг по ключам в объекте. Что то не доходит, как это... куда смотреть, где почитать, подскажите?

Вопрос пользователя №19047

Children строится только в одном случае, когда значение одного и того же ключа в обоих структурах - объект. Иначе значения никак не анализируются и добавляются в AST как есть. Окей, тогда всю работу по формированию результата положить в process, который вызывать и класть в ноду?

Вопрос пользователя №19046

Плюс интерфейс в виде объекта, а не явных параметров не создает полезной нагрузки, но зато делает код менее понятным. Не очень понятно, что не так. Подскажите где про это почитать, пересмотреть уроки...?

Вопрос пользователя №19045

Я немного в ступоре, я понял что в сорт нужно передавать объект и та на каждой итерации сортирует по определенным полям наш массив, но я не понимаю как получить доступ к нужным полям в объекте, в документации это делалось как a.nameOfField а как с помощью функции я недопонимаю)) мб с помощью мепа и передать ей функц...

Вопрос пользователя №19044

В quiz`е есть вопрос: В чем разница между генераторами и сопрограммами? 1. Сопрограммы могут производить данные 2. Сопрограммы могут потреблять данные 3. Это синонимы 4. Генераторы могут производить данные 5. Генераторы могут потреблять данные Возможно что правильнее было бы написать в пункте 2 - "Сопрограммы могут ...

Вопрос пользователя №19043

Опечатка, не хватает буквы Т в теории: "При старте любой программы, операционная система связываеТ с ней три, так называемых потока: STDIN, STDOUT и STDERR."

Вопрос пользователя №19042

Такое решение (https://ru.hexlet.io/code_reviews/64293) прошло проверку, хотя в веб-доступе не реагирует на ввод символов, просто ничего не происходит. Если сделать глубокую деструктуризацию, как в решении учителя, то все ок.

Вопрос пользователя №19041

функция работает и без использования фунция parse, eachDay прекрасно понимает тот формат, в котором передается дата в функцию при вызове

Вопрос пользователя №19040

Тесты немного вводят в заблуждение. Такой вариант будет читабельнее на мой взгляд. ``` import 'js-polyfills/html'; import React from 'react'; import Enzyme, { mount } from 'enzyme'; import Adapter from 'enzyme-adapter-react-16'; import Component from '../src/Component'; Enzyme.configure({ adapter: new Adapter() }); ...

Вопрос пользователя №19037

Просьба обновить PHP [$1, $2] = explode(' ', $sortParam); ```PHP Parse error: syntax error, unexpected '=' in /usr/src/app/public/index.php on line 21 Parse error: syntax error, unexpected '=' in /usr/src/app/public/index.php on line 21 bash-4.3$ php -v PHP 7.0.8-0ubuntu0.16.04.3 (cli) ( NTS ) Copyright (c) 1997-20...

Вопрос пользователя №19036

Выдает ошибку, нормально же общались :) ake: Entering directory '/usr/src/app' npm test -s FAIL tests/isPalindrome.test.js ✕ isPalindrome (8ms) ● isPalindrome TypeError: (0 , _isPalindrome.default) is not a function 2 | 3 | test('isPalindrome', () => { > 4 | expect(isPalindrome('a')).toBe(true); | ...

Вопрос пользователя №19035

Доброго времени суток! Подскажите, пожалуйста, в чем ошибаюсь? Застряла на функциях, чего уж говорить об объектах. Всё распечатываю, первую функцию код обрабатывает вроде правильно, дальше затык) Ошибка: TypeError: coll.where(...).where is not a function 20 | const result = coll 21 | .where(car => car...

Вопрос пользователя №19034

Добрый день! Бьюсь с решением этой задачи, почему-то не проходит тест наполовину - тест на неправильные скобки проходит, а на правильные нет. // removed Вот такой ответ после тестов : __tests__/areBracketsBalanced.test.js ✕ should be valid (35ms) ✓ should be invalid (24ms) ● should be valid expect(recei...